Pot Stills vs. Column Stills: Finding Your Perfect Match

There’s a quiet, almost stubborn romance to pot still distillation that has captivated craftsmen for centuries. These copper vessels, with their bulbous bodies and swan necks, operate in batches, treating each run as a unique event rather than a mechanical inevitability. The spirit that emerges carries the soul of its raw materials—oily, textural, and often slightly unruly. It’s why a single malt Scotch or a full-bodied rhum agricole can taste like a conversation with the land itself. If you find yourself drawn to spirits that unfold slowly, revealing layers of orchard fruit, earth, or a whisper of smoke, you’re already in a relationship with pot stills.

Column stills, by contrast, are the unsung architects of clarity and consistency. They work in a continuous flow, with stacked plates and precise temperature gradients that strip away heavier compounds, leaving a spirit that’s clean, crisp, and incredibly versatile. This doesn’t mean they strip away personality—bourbon with its sweet vanilla backbone and many elegant white rums depend on this efficiency to shine. When a smooth, mixable profile is what you’re after, or you want the distiller’s art to whisper rather than shout, a column still is often at work behind the curtain.

Fermenters That Elevate Flavor Profiles

best distillery equipment

The vessel you pick plays a quiet but decisive role in how a beer or ferment turns out. It’s never just a container—it’s where texture, aroma, and nuance slowly come together. A wide, shallow open fermenter invites more oxygen and ambient yeast, nudging the liquid toward fruitier, funkier notes you’d never get in a sealed tank. Even the material matters: unlined steel can lend a crisp edge, while old oak gently threads in vanilla or tannin, shaping the final sip without announcing itself.

Temperature control is another lever that’s easy to overlook. Conical fermenters with precise cooling jackets let you dial in ester production, pulling out bursts of banana or clove in a wheat beer, or hushing those same compounds for a cleaner lager. Some brewers push this further by blending multiple vessels—starting a batch in something porous like clay, then finishing in stainless—to layer complexity that feels less engineered and more like a happy accident.

Then there’s the quiet impact of geometry. Tall, narrow designs suppress convection, giving you a slow, cool ferment that locks in freshness. Wider formats encourage rolling currents, waking up yeast for a richer mouthfeel. It’s not about having the most advanced gear; it’s about choosing a fermenter that listens to what the recipe needs and responds in its own voice.

Small-Batch Mastery: Tools That Rival Commercial Distilleries

The shift away from oversized industrial rigs has been fueled by compact copper stills that borrow heavily from commercial designs. These units often feature modular columns and precise dephlegmators, giving you command over reflux ratios that used to require a factory floor. The result is a spirit with clean cuts and a discernible character, not a compromise born from limited space.

Fermentation, too, no longer relies on guesswork. Digital thermostats, heat belts, and pocket pH meters keep your wash in the ideal range, mimicking the controlled environments of professional breweries. When your yeast stays happy, off-flavors stay out—a small investment that pays off in every batch.

Aging is where small setups can actually outpace the big players. Miniature barrels, often with a higher surface-to-volume ratio, accelerate the extraction of vanilla and oak tannins without waiting a decade. Paired with periodic aeration or finishing spirals, you can shape a whiskey or rum that holds its own against anything on a top shelf.

FAQ

What still type is recommended for beginners aiming to make whiskey at home?

A pot still is the go-to choice for anyone starting with whiskey. It retains more congeners and flavor compounds, which gives the spirit its character. You don't need a column still unless you're chasing high-proof neutral alcohol. Start simple with a copper pot still that has a swan neck or onion head. It's forgiving and lets you learn the craft without overwhelming gadgetry.

How do professional distillers choose a fermenter that balances cost and quality?

Professionals often lean toward stainless steel conical fermenters—they're durable, easy to clean, and resist contamination. But cost-conscious operations sometimes use food-grade plastic drums for initial ferments. The real trick is in the temperature control; even a basic immersion heater and insulated jacket can keep yeast happy without breaking the bank. Avoid anything with scratches or seams that might harbor bacteria.

Can you explain the role of a column still versus a pot still for small-batch gin?

For small-batch gin, a pot still is your friend if you want a bold, juniper-forward spirit with pronounced botanicals. Column stills strip out more flavor, yielding a lighter gin that works well for subtle infusions. Some distillers use a hybrid setup—pot for the base spirit and a small column for redistilling with botanicals. It's all about the flavor profile you're after.

What safety features should one look for in home distilling equipment?

Look for pressure relief valves and a built-in thermometer to avoid dangerous pressure buildup. A sturdy, stable base is crucial—tipping over a hot still is a nightmare. Copper vapor paths are naturally safer since they remove sulfides, but you also need seals that can handle ethanol without degrading. Never skip the cooling water circulation; overheating can lead to vapor leaks.

Are copper stills really superior for flavor, or is stainless steel just as good?

Copper does have an edge because it binds with sulfur compounds, which reduces off-notes and gives a smoother spirit. Stainless steel is inert, so it doesn't contribute to flavor—it's purely functional. For whiskey or rum, copper is often preferred; for vodka or neutral spirits, stainless does the job. You can even compromise with a stainless pot and copper mesh in the vapor path.

How essential is a mash tun with precise temperature control for all-grain recipes?

If you're working with all-grain, precise temperature control in the mash tun is non-negotiable. Enzymes that convert starches to sugars are picky about heat—too high and they denature, too low and conversion stalls. A simple insulated cooler with a false bottom can work for homebrewers, but recirculating eHERMS or RIMS systems give pro-level consistency.

What's the difference between a reflux still and a simple pot still for neutral spirits?

A reflux still forces vapor through a column packed with material, causing multiple distillations in one run. It can hit over 90% ABV with little flavor, perfect for vodka or base spirits. A pot still, on the other hand, pulls through more flavor and usually needs multiple runs to reach high proof. For neutral, reflux is the clear winner—it's efficient and leaves a clean canvas.

Is it worth investing in an automated still with digital controls, or does manual operation yield better results?

Automated stills take a lot of guesswork out and are great for consistency, especially if you're running the same recipes repeatedly. But hands-on distillers often prefer manual control to make micro-adjustments during a run—they can react to subtle changes in temperature or output speed. If you're new, automation can accelerate learning; if you're a purist, you might miss the intimacy of manual cuts.
